Rice Krispy Sushi…Oiishi!

Probably one of the cutest treats to date. Seriously, this little snack could be the start of a whole new kids party theme or dessert after a sushi dinner. Although the recipe below only shows one type of sushi treat, I’m sure if we use our imaginations, some candy California rolls and salmon slices would be fun to add to the mix.

Rice Krispies Sushi

- serves 12 to 20 -

Ingredients

6 cups Rice Krispies (or other puffed rice cereal)
4 cups marshmallows
1/4 cup butter
12 to 20 Swedish Fish (or other fish-shaped candy)
1 package of Fruit by the Foot or Fruit Roll-Ups
Gummy worms (optional

Procedure

1. Unwrap Swedish Fish and Fruit by the Foot and set to side. Prepare a baking sheet with wax paper.

2. Melt butter and marshmallows together.

3. Once melted together reduce heat and gently stir in Rice Krispies.

4. Keep mixture warm and pliable and immediatly start forming into sushi-sized balls (or a little bigger). Place Swedish Fish on top and wrap with a piece of the Fruit by the Foot. Lie on baking sheet and work till all Rice Krispies mix is finished.
